GUNSHOTS is a hot summer track by SiM, a reggae-punk band from Shonan.

The eerie atmosphere of the intro gives you chills, doesn’t it? This piece was created as a prologue to Mr.

Wicked, which is included on a single available exclusively at live venues.

The lyrics tell a sexy and mysterious story that escalates from a one-night encounter between a woman and a man into a major incident.

It’s the kind of song you’ll want to sway to at a summer festival, riding that laid-back ska rhythm!

Hi-STANDARD, the legendary rock band that built Japan’s melodic hardcore scene.

“SUMMER OF LOVE,” included on their first album “GROWING UP,” is a catchy track whose speed and poppy melodies epitomize melodic hardcore.

The ensemble evokes both the heat and freshness of summer, making it a perfect drive-time BGM that amps up your mood.

A powerful summer tune with a cool, timeless sound that still hasn’t faded.

Utakata Hanabi depicts a heartrending yet beautiful summer love story.

Released in 2020 by the rock band Kami wa Saikoro wo Furanai—who drew attention after Yonaga-uta went viral on TikTok—the track unfolds dramatically with strings and piano resonating throughout.

Its poignant lyrics, filled with lyrical sentiment, leave a strong impression and evoke the fragility of adult love.

It’s a rock ballad best enjoyed quietly while gazing at summer nightscapes.

LONGMAN is a rock band known for creating numerous theme songs for anime and dramas.

Their straightforward, passionate sound—distinctive of a three-piece band—has been drawing attention.

Among their songs, Laila is a perfect fit for summer.

It vividly portrays youthful determination in the pursuit of dreams, conveying both poignancy and strength.

The punchy, punk-tinged band performance combined with the colorful interplay of male and female twin vocals will surely resonate.

It’s a refreshing track you’ll want to listen to under a clear summer sky.
